DESCRIPTION
Beautiful prewar construction in the heart of Inwood. Situated right across the street from Isham Park and conveniently located in between the 1 train @ 215th and the A Express train at 207th! Besides the park, there is a yoga studio around the corner and a farmer's market just 4 blocks away!

The building itself is clean and well maintained with an elevator. This building recently came under new management who are doing updating renovations on the vacant apartments.
